- 论坛徽章:
- 0
|
我用REDHAT 9 建了一个邮件服务器, 改了 local-host-names, access, sendmail.cf. 启动了IMAP和POP3协议. 现在可以发邮件了. 在内网的内部帐户之间收发邮件也没问题. 可是从外面发进来的邮件还是收不到 .
我的邮件服务器是设在防火墙后面, 但是我已经开了端口25,110,143.
在查看日志时发现有很多类似下面的记录:
Jan 20 18:20:04 mail sm-msp-queue[2165]: k0H0fZD5003039: to=root, delay=3+09:38:29, xdelay=00:00:00, mailer=relay, pri=7593368, relay=[127.0.0.1], dsn=4.0.0, stat=Deferred: Connection refused by [127.0.0.1]
Jan 20 18:20:04 mail sm-msp-queue[2165]: k0GK2337002626: to=root, ctladdr=root (0/0), delay=3+14:18:01, xdelay=00:00:00, mailer=relay, pri=8040059, relay=[127.0.0.1], dsn=4.0.0, stat=Deferred: Connection refused by [127.0.0.1]
我一直想应该是DNS中没加MX记录的问题, 但试着加了几次都不行.
请大家帮帮忙, 指点一下在DNS中怎么加MX记录, 特别是在REDHAT 9的DNS中怎么加MX记录. 因为我查了一些资料, 但上面说的文件好象和我系统里的文件都不太一样.
因为我改过DNS几次还是不行, 所以我现在也不能确定是DNS的问题. 请高手帮忙指点一下. |
|